The Wood Burning Savages are a rip-roaring punk-rock outfit with a taste for frenzy and a reputation for discord.
Formed in Derry city, Northern Ireland, the band is made up of Paul Connolly (Vocals/Guitar), Daniel Acheson (Bass) and Aaron McClelland (Drums).
'We Love You' is their most frantic song to date, an impassioned cocktail of unrelenting drums and infectious guitars.
"'We Love You' is not a love song.", says vocalist Paul Connolly. "It's a song about youthful dreams and hope being sold off to the highest bidder. It's a blitzkrieg hymn for our generation. We're all wide awake and sick and tired of being sick, tired, skint, zero-houred and on the recession shelf."
The band’s breezy intensity has been compared to the likes of Interpol, Manic Street Preachers and The Clash.
They have been heralded for their rapid fire live show, a full-blooded romp set at a fever pitch with political bite.
